Transaction ee14af0ea1e17163edd0951336f876600007952299f46b330225eae87cb64b7e
1 Input
1 Output
-
ee14af0ea1e17163edd0951336f876600007952299f46b330225eae87cb64b7e:0
- value
- 635643
- script pubkey
- OP_0 OP_PUSHBYTES_20 db27736240594886a4b5cd0c847de60021771a99
- address
- bc1qmvnhxcjqt9ygdf94e5xggl0xqqshwx5edz38m8